How to Apply
We keep admissions warm and personal. Here is how the journey usually goes.
Send us a message or give us a call with your child’s age and the stage you’re interested in. We’ll answer your questions and share what’s available. You can also apply online straight away, without speaking to us first.
Come and tour the school, meet our teachers and see our classrooms. It’s the best way to know whether Mt Cedar is right for your family.
Apply online, sit the entrance assessment, and we’ll guide you through registration so your child is ready to start with confidence.
Apply Online
Applications for Primary and Secondary are completed online, and you can start one yourself right now. Fill in your child’s details, the class you are applying into, and a phone number or email address so we can reach you with a decision.
The form issues an application number and access code the moment you finish. Print the slip, or write both down: they are how you check the decision later, and how your child signs back in.
Nothing is needed from us before you begin. We send an exam PIN separately, once a sitting is scheduled.
Good to Know
Stages open: Early Years (ages 2–5), Primary (ages 5–11) and Secondary (ages 11–16).
Session: Enrolment for the 2026/2027 academic session is now open across all stages.
Class sizes: We keep classes small and focused, so places in each year group are limited, early enquiries are encouraged.
Facilities: well equipped Biology, Chemistry, Physics and Computer laboratories, a music studio, a library, an art and craft studio and sports facilities.
What to bring to a visit: just yourselves. We’ll walk you through everything else in person.
